Q- I received a questionnaire in the
mail indicating that I am being considered as a potential juror. But I
don't think I qualify as a juror. Do I have to fill it out?
A- Yes, if you have received a
questionnaire, you need to complete it and return it as soon as possible.
The following website will allow you to complete the questionnaire on-line
http://jury.wicourts.gov .
If you no longer live in Walworth County,
be sure to check "no" for question #2, and submit a copy of your driver's
license showing your new address. If you do not have an
out-of-county/state driver's license, please include your new address,
telephone number, complete the questions on the form and return.
If you are a college student and live
outside of the area during the school year, please complete the form and
wait to see if you are called. You may be considered for postponement
based on your situation at the time.
If you have served recently or think you
have served within the last 4 years, please check "yes" for question #5.
If you know when you served, please indicate that on the form. We will
be happy to check if you have served in the last 4 years and remove your
name from the list if this is the case. Jurors who made themselves
available to serve are considered to have served even if they were not
called in on a trial.
If you feel you are not able to serve due
to your age or medical disability, please answer "yes" to question #6 and
briefly describe the disability. If due to a medical condition, you
may send a separate letter along with your doctor's letter. One of the
judges will then determine if you are to be excused. You may also wait
until you are summoned to provide this information. Other requests for
excuses will be considered when you are summoned to serve.
In any case, please complete and return the
form as there are penalties for disregarding the eligibility stage of the
jury selection process. If this information has not answered your
questions, please call the jury clerk at (262) 741-7044.
Q. Where do we get the names for
the questionnaires?
A- Each year Walworth County requests the
Department of Transportation to provide a random list of names for anyone
who has a Wisconsin driver's license, Wisconsin identification card or who
was issued a citation with a Walworth County address. Each person on
that list is sent a questionnaire to determine their eligibility as a
potential juror.
